In Laos and Northern Thailand, Xieng Mieng is a popular trickster character that represents the common man’s ability to lay low the mighty. He appears in legends of many parts of Southeast Asia under different names, but always as the representative of the subordinate ready to mock and defeat the overweening authority. Xieng Mieng stories come in many episodes, all featuring the notorious trickster using his wit and tricks to overcome difficulties or to get the better of the rich and powerful.
